Trial pt. 1

Trial pt. 1

Apr 12, 2018

“You have got to be kidding me!” I screamed at the officer, obviously angry.

“Shut Up! Criminal”

“You can’t believe I would kill my father, he was my last family member after my mother died in a plane crash.” The rest of the ride was dead silent. After the long ride I was yanked out of the car. The policeman pinned me against the wall in the small station and called for backup to pat me down.

They aggressively shoved me in one of the temporary cells with someone almost 6 times my age.

“So whaddya in for?”the man asked.

“I was accused for the murder of my father.” The man just nodded and smiled in delight, his crooked orange-yellow teeth peeking through.

“That’s great, I robbed a bank and shot someone!” He sounded very proud while saying it.

“That’s horrible,” I yelled.

“It’s nothing compared to you,” he exclaimed.

“Shut Up!” I screamed.The police officer yelled at me to calm down and I continued to whisper to this strange man, so I didn’t go insane.

“I’m sorry for angering you, my name’s Arturo. What about you little girl?”

“I’m Naomi,” I whispered. The conversation ended abruptly after I realized Arturo had called me a ‘little girl’ After sitting in the corner of the jail cell with Arturo staring at me I was yanked out of the small creaky cell. The policeman took me outside. Arturo waved goodbye and I didn't wave back.

“For now you will stay at the local orphanage until we get deeper into the case. The juvie is too far away.” the officer said. I didn’t reply, I just rolled my eyes. It was a long drive the local orphanage was still 1 hour away, on a large hill. When we arrived I sat on a cold, metal bench outside while the officer talked to the lady inside.

She had short brown hair, acne-filled skin, hazel eyes. She looked worried, and constantly glanced in my direction. After they talked they beckoned me inside … and it was a mess. There were naked babies running around children throwing paint everywhere.

“Are you really gonna make me stay here?” They looked down at me.

“No you’re going to have a ‘special’ room,” The officer said. They grabbed each of my hands and walked me upstairs. The lady opened the door and … it Was BEAUTIFUL! It was like my room but better. There was a snow cone machine in the corner of the room. “This is where you’ll be staying until we get deeper into the case.” When I walked deeper inside they slammed the door shut. I’m stuck aren't I.
